We broke our tradition of Lobster and Champagne because we just had lobster a week ago.

Went with Prime Rib and Yorkshire pudding instead.


I also maple glazed a couple of carrots

for Moe.

And instead of Champagne we drank a lovely Pinot Noir.

The Prime Rib was just big enough for two thick slices and the roast was presalted Thursday, uncovered to air-dry Friday night and roasted at 500ðF from start to finish. Did not take long to cook. I took it out of the oven when the internal temperature reached 118ðF. and it rested while the Yorkshires finished baking.
